#119461 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#119461 is composed of 6.7% red, 58%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.5%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 156.6 degrees, a saturation of 79.4% and a lightness of 32.4%. #119461 color hex could be obtained by blending #22ffc2 with #002900.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

#119461 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#119461 has RGB values of R:17, G:148,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0, Y:0.34,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 1152097.

Shades and Tints of #119461
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010705 is the darkest color, while #f5fef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#119461
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#505553 is the less saturated color, while #04a164 is the most saturated one.
